提高USY型FCC催化剂硫转移和催化裂化活性的研究   总被引:2,自引:0,他引:2  
采用镁、铈、镧和磷对USY型FCC催化剂进行改性,采用FT IR分析方法对改性催化剂的表面酸性进行了表征,研究了硫转移活性组分对催化剂的硫转移和催化裂化活性的影响。结果表明,多次氧化 还原循环后,改性催化剂仍保持较好的硫转移活性,可以达到60%以上。镁的引入会减少基质和分子筛表面强酸的数量,少量镁的引入对催化裂化活性影响不大,铈和镧的引入会使分子筛和基质的表面酸量得到显著增加,提高催化裂化活性,但同时会引起焦炭的增加,磷改性可改善基质和分子筛表面酸性,抑制焦炭的产生,保持催化裂化活性的同时使汽油中的烯烃质量分数下降6%。  相似文献

PVC was used as a model substance to study the dependence of thermal measurement data on the preparation and morphological characteristics of samples The PVC treated was a commercially available suspension polymer, Ongrovil S 155, produced by the Borsodi Vegyi Kombinát. The whole thermal process was followed by TG and DTG measurements in air and argon atmospheres by means of a Du Pont 990 Thermoanalyzer. Evolved-gas analysis was performed with a home-made apparatus. Pyrolysis gas chromatography was accomplished using a Hamilton type pyrolyzer and a Carlo Erba Chromatograph furnished with a flame ionization detector. The investigations showed benzene and other components to be evolved from the initial polymer and an alteration depending on the morphological characteristics of the samples. This was suggested to be due to the different mechanisms of thermal degradation of the PVC.  相似文献

A rapid, sensitive and selective high performance liquid chromatography (HPLC) method was developed and validated for determination of loganin in rat tissues. Samples were prepared based on a simple protein precipitation. Separation of loganin was achieved on a reversed-phase C(18) column (250 x 4.6 mm, 5 microm) with a mobile phase consisting of acetonitrile and water (16:84, v/v) at a flow rate of 1.0 mL/min. The detection wavelength was set at 236 nm and the temperature of the column was kept at 30 degrees C. The method was applied to study tissue distribution of loganin in rats after a single administration of loganin at a dose of 20 mg/kg. The highest level was observed in kidney, then in stomach, lung and small intestine. The lowest level was found in brain. The peak levels were attained at 90 min in most tissues. It was indicated that kidney was the major distribution tissue of loganin in rats, and that loganin had difficulty in crossing the blood-brain barrier. It was also found there was no long-term accumulation of loganin in rat tissues.  相似文献

Immobilization of ultra-thin layer of monoclonal antibody on glass surface   总被引:2,自引:0,他引:2  
When preparing an affinity column and a biosensor, it is desirable to immobilize a unimolecular layer of pure protein on a matrix. In this work, we tried to immobilize a monoclonal antibody on a surface of a glass test-tube as a model, to confirm the stability of this ultra-thin layer by an enzyme immunoassay, and to estimate the thickness of the layer on a slide glass by Fourier transform infrared reflection spectrometry. A new test-tube was washed and dried. The tube was filled with 5% 3-aminopropyltriethoxysilane. The 3-aminopropylsilylated surface was treated with glutaraldehyde and 5.6.10(-2) mg/ml solution of a normal mouse monoclonal antibody. The Schiff base between glutaraldehyde and the antibody was further reduced with 7.9.10(-3)% NaBH4. The tube was washed with 0.05% Tween 20 to block non-specific binding. The antibody immobilized on the surface was measured by an enzyme immunoassay based on a reaction of anti-mouse immunoglobulin G labelled with alkaline phosphatase, with which p-nitrophenol was produced from p-nitrophenylphosphate as a substrate. Meanwhile, various amounts of the antibody were immobilized on slide glasses in the same manner. The antibody on each surface was measured by Fourier transform infrared reflection spectrometry. The antibody immobilized under the final conditions was detectable by the enzyme immunoassay, and stable at 4 degrees C for ten days. The antibody on the slide glass was a unimolecular layer, as judged from the Fourier transform infrared spectra referred to -CONH- band semiquantitatively. The deposition of n-octylphosphonic acid on aluminum oxide was studied. The substrate was pretreated in order to achieve a root-mean-square roughness of <1 nm, a hydroxyl fraction of 30%, and a thickness of approximately 170 nm. It was proven using X-ray photoelectron spectroscopy (XPS) and atomic force microscopy (AFM) that, rather than a monolayer, an organic multilayer was formed. The growth mechanism was identified as a Stranski-Krastanov one. It was also shown that the use of AFM, probing the surface topography, is essential for a reliable quantification and interpretation of data obtained with XPS.  相似文献

Mechanism of Thermal Decomposition of Barium Benzoate   总被引:4,自引:0,他引:4  
Barium benzoate was synthesized in a hydrothermal reaction. The complex was characterized by elemental analysis, IR spectroscopy and X-ray powder diffraction. It was monoclinic and had a layered structure. The mechanism of thermal decomposition of the barium benzoate was studied by using TG, DTA, IR and gas chromatography-mass spectrometry. 提出了电感耦合等离子体原子发射光谱法(ICP-AES)测定钒铁中硅、磷、铝、锰、镍、铬、铜、钛共8个杂质元素含量的方法。钒铁样品(0.5000g),先后加入50%(体积分数)硝酸溶液20mL及50%(体积分数)盐酸溶液10mL,在100℃左右加热溶解,溶解过程中应注意保持溶液体积在25mL左右。将溶液过滤并置于200mL容量瓶中作为母液留用。将滤纸及不溶物一并移入铂坩埚中,置于马弗炉中,先于250℃灰化20min,稍冷后加入无水碳酸钠和硼酸(质量比2∶1)组成的混合熔剂0.3g,升温至950℃融熔15min。冷却,用体积比1∶10的盐酸溶液10mL浸出熔块,将此溶液与上述母液合并并加水定容至200mL。此溶液供ICP-AES在仪器工作条件下进行分析。绘制校准曲线时,加入纯铁和五氧化二钒作为基体,以消除基体干扰,然后加入上述8种元素的标准溶液,并按上述溶液最终稀释体积条件和仪器工作条件制作曲线(R大于0.999)。为验证所提出的分析方法的测定数据的精密度,约请了10个实验室对8个不同含量水平的钒铁样品对方法作协同试验,按GB/T 6379.2-2004所规定的方法求算了重复性标准偏差Sr和重复性限r,以及再现性标准偏差SR和再现性限R,并求得所测定的8种元素在各自的测定范围内的r与w之间和R与w之间的函数关系,说明该方法有较好的稳定性和准确性,而且证明此方法是可行的。  相似文献
